The Spin on Yin (Yoga)

Yin yoga is a gentle and meditative practice that focuses on deep stretching and relaxation. It can be an excellent complement to cancer treatment, helping to relieve stress and promote healing.
One of the primary benefits of yin yoga for cancer patients is its ability to reduce stress and anxiety. Cancer treatment can be incredibly stressful, both physically and emotionally, and yin yoga can help reduce feelings of anxiety and promote relaxation.

Another benefit of yin yoga for cancer patients is its ability to increase range of motion and flexibility. Cancer treatment can cause stiffness and soreness in the body, making it difficult to move around and engage in physical activity. Yin yoga can help loosen up stiff muscles and joints, allowing cancer patients to move more freely and engage in other forms of exercise.
